Walking Dead actress Kelley Mack dies at 33

Kelley Mack has died at the age of 33. The Walking Dead actress - whose real name was Kelly Klebenow - passed away on 2 August after battling glioma of the central nervous system, a cancerous tumour, her devastated family have involved. Her sister posted on Kelley's Instagram account: "It is with indelible sadness that we are announcing the passing of our dear Kelley. Such a bright, fervent light has transitioned to the beyond, where we all eventually must go. "Kelley passed peacefully on Saturday evening with her loving mother Kristen and steadfast aunt Karen present. Kelley has already come to many of her loved ones in the form of various butterflies [butterfly and heart emojis]. She will be missed by so many to depths that words cannot express. "Kelley's Caringbridge link in her bio includes the 2-page formal announcement with information on her upcoming life celebration in Ohio on August 16th. She would want you all to know how much she loves you. And as her sister, I want you all to know how brave that tough SOB was, especially when she decided to make the leap to be reunited with God. I'm so f****** proud of her." Kelley was best known for her role as Addy in season 9 of The Walking Dead and some of her former colleagues paid tribute to her in the comments of the post. Director Michael E. Satrazemis wrote: "I was lucky enough to create with Kelley on TWD. A bright light on every level. All my love to those who love her." Actor Anthony Michael Lopez commented: "My deepest condolences, Kelley was such a sweet and happy soul and I'm happy to have met her. She fought so hard. Sending her and your family lots of light and love. Rest easy Kelley." And actress Alanna Masterson posted: "What an incredible human. So proud to have fought alongside her in our final episode together." Kelley also appeared in Chicago Med and 9-1-1, and was the voice match for Hailee Steinfeld's character, Gwen Stacy, in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se. The actress - who also starred in a number of commercials - will make her final appearance in Universal movie Ricky, which has yet to be released. She is survived by her parents Kristen and Lindsay Klebenow, younger siblings Kathryn and Parker, grandparents Lois and Larry, and her 'dearest boyfriend,' Logan.

‘Bright, fervent light': The Walking Dead star dies aged 33

The Walking Dead star Kelley Mack has died, aged 33. The talented actor passed away with her mother and aunt by her side on August 2 in Cincinnati after battling glioma of the central nervous system. She had undergone aggressive treatment after being diagnosed in September last year. Kelley Mack died on August 2. Credit: Instagram Mack's death was announced on her Instagram page by her sister, Kathryn, who described her as 'a bright, fervent light'. 'Kelley has already come to many of her loved ones in the form of various butterflies. She will be missed by so many to depths that words cannot express. 'She would want you all to know how much she loves you. And as her sister, I want you all to know how brave that tough SOB was, especially when she decided to make the leap to be reunited with God. Born Kelley Lynne Klebenow, Mack got her start as a child actor starring in commercials. The most prominent roles of her career was as Addy in season 9 of the iconic Walking Dead series and as Penelope Jacobs in season eight of medical drama Chicago Med. She also had roles on 9-1-1- and The College Tapes. A recent project, alongside Inbetweeners actor Joe Thomas, was the film Universal which was released on June 21. Kelley Mack played Addy in The Walking Dead. Credit: Instagram Mack was also a talented voice actor, recording for the Oscar-winning Spider-Man: Into the Spider Verse as the voice match for Hailee Steinfeld as Gwen Stacy, and had an interest in film production, cinematography and screenwriting. 'Her vibrant spirit, creative passion and dedication to storytelling left an indelible mark on those who knew her and the audiences she captivated through her work,' her family said. A memorial is set to be held on August 16, to celebrate her life.
